R & B vocal group from East St. Louis, Illinois, USA, named after a local brand of cigarettes, active with releases from the late 1960s to the early 1970s. The group included Phil Perry, David Frye, George McLellan, Kevin Sanlin and Clifford Williams. (Not to be confused with the early 1960s soul group The Monclairs from Cleveland, Ohio, USA).
In 1974, Clifford Williams was drafted into the U.S. military and the group continued as a quartet.
